Financial Stability and Investments

Financial stability is a cornerstone of any successful football club. Watford has made substantial strides in ensuring a sound financial foundation. The strategic investments made in infrastructure, training facilities, and squad depth signify the club’s ambition to remain competitive.

The ownership structure, particularly under the Pozzo family, has allowed Watford to operate with an informed approach. Their experience in football management and scouting has facilitated the acquisition of promising players. Such investments are essential for building a sustainable model that can withstand the rigors of top-flight football.

Strengthening Infrastructure

Investments in infrastructure have been paramount for Watford Football Club. Upgrades to Vicarage Road Stadium and training facilities have enhanced the overall experience for players and fans alike. A modernized stadium not only boosts matchday atmosphere but also attracts new supporters.

The integration of advanced analytics and sports science into training regimens reflects a commitment to maximizing player performance. The focus on providing a conducive environment for player development speaks volumes about the club’s aspirations.
